Abstract

A circuit for the control of a stepper motor having a rotor configured as a permanent magnet and a stator configured of at least first and second energized excitation coils enclosing the rotor. Each end terminal of the first excitation coil is connected to the positive pole of the supply voltage over a switching element and each end terminal of a second excitation coil is connected to the negative pole of the supply voltage over a switching element. The central contacts of both excitation coils are connected to each other.

A method for the control of a stepper motor having a rotor configured as a permanent magnet, a stator configured of at least two energized excitation coils generally enclosing the rotor, whereby a first end terminal of a first excitation coil over a first switching element and a second end terminal of a first excitation coil over a second switching element are connected to a positive pole of a supply voltage, and first end terminal of a second excitation coil over a third switching element and a second end terminal of a second excitation coil over a fourth switching element are connected to a negative pole of the supply voltage and the central contacts of both the first and second excitation coils are connected to each other, whereby for the control of the stepper motor to rotate in clockwise direction the method comprises the following steps:

a) closing of the first and the fourth switching element and opening of the second and the third switching element;

b) closing of the second and the fourth switching element and opening of the first and the third switching element;

c) closing of the second and the third switching element and opening of the first and the fourth switching element; and

d) closing of the first and the third switching element and opening of the second and the fourth switching element.

4. The method for the control of a stepper motor as set forth in claim 3 wherein the stepper motor is caused to rotate in anticlockwise direction by the process steps being consecutively executed one after the other in a reverse order of (d), (c), (b), (a).
